How to track data as a startup, using Segment
Founders often get told they should be tracking data, but very few people show them how it actually works.
I wanted to demystify the process a bit, by diving into the details of how we track data with Tutti.
Of course there are many ways to track data and this is just 1. But I hope this sheds a bit of light on what is possible.
We use Segment to standardise event tracking, and output the events to:
- Mixpanel
- Hotjar
- Google Analytics 4
- (and others)

John Tavener - Thrinos, for solo cello, performed by Steven Isserlis on Good Friday 2020
Переглядів 9 тис.4 роки тому
Thrinos (Lament) for solo cello was composed late in 1990, for Steven Isserlis. The title, Tavener writes, 'has both liturgical and folk significance in Greece - the Thrinos of the Mother of God sung at the Epitaphios on Good Friday and the Thrinos of mourning which is chanted over the dead body on the house of a close friend.' Tavener wrote his Thrinos to commemorate the death of a close friend.
